Output efd81308fbe0fb75d0c8af794c7cfc018b38f4f72ffb516298f1f4e2f1cd3df0:0

value
13146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ee8fa3aa8272aa1dd557448a4c4aaf6d470d405d33726a404ae999b0304d1871
address
bc1pa686825zw24pm42hgj9ycj40d4rs6szaxdex5sz2axvmqvzdrpcstf3dvg
transaction
efd81308fbe0fb75d0c8af794c7cfc018b38f4f72ffb516298f1f4e2f1cd3df0
confirmations
114524
spent
true